No worries. I can achieve most of what I want with rules in NATS. I've just set Epoch to primary for type-in and CCBill for affiliate referrals. I've been trialling this setup using Verotel also for the last week or so and it 100% works.
Eg. Someone with no cookie stored clicking on the join link
http://join.kinkykicks.net/signup/si...MC4wLjA&step=2 with the default NATS code (used for type-in) should get an Epoch form when hitting a credit card option.
However, someone entering via
http://join.kinkykicks.net/signup/si...MC4wLjA&step=2 which is an affiliate nats code will get a CCBill form for all options.
That cookie is then stored and the surfer will always get that CCBll option unless they clear their cookies!
In the meantime I can go ahead and assess the throughput of Epoch. Then I may do an A / B split test using nats weighting.
